Chas has actually improved considerably this year.

2021: 32.5% K and 4 2/1 K to BB
2022: 24.6% K and 2.8/1 K to BB

That’s one thing that makes him a very attractive 4th OF along with his defense.

He is not a good base stealer though despite good speed.

According to baseball reference he has had 152 opportunities to steal and has 5 and been caught 4 times.

For reference, Siri has had 48 opportunities and has 9 SB and caught 2 times
